Abstract :
Based on the actual data provided by the “Southern Power Grid ´1 +5´ ancillary services assessment system (short for Southern network ´1 +5´ assessment system)”, this paper analyzes the hydro-thermal power plants´ regulation conflicts existed in Yunnan Power Grid that is the AGC regulation pressure. According to the capacity calling rate´s put forward and investigation, a suggestion of reasonable arrangement for AGC service amount is given. What´s more, a unified management, coordination control strategy of the dispatching centre is proposed too, and a corresponding control system is established to realize this control idea. The proposed method and system also has a guiding significance to the dispatching operation in the other high ratio hydropower areas during wet season.
